    Answers to your questions:

    (1) Yes, this is the added value of nucleus of AMPA. You get a service generated the DTC Assistant classes, then you turn this class in a bean data control and use this data control bean for the construction of your user interface. The service class will access local DB and the service REMAINS remote. By default, AMPA will directly show the current data of the local DB, and then in the background call the REST service (online) and refresh the UI, once the REST call has been processed. But this behavior is very configurable and can be changed as you wish.

    (2) Yes, of course, you can manually create data objects, classes of service and persistence mappings, but the wizard is generally much faster.

    (3) HATEOAS logical not for the dynamics of UI where the next action is determined by a link returned in the payload. It is a different model from the static of the UI we build in general with MAF. What is your problem with the help of the wizard of the AMPA?

    Yes, this is how it works.

    The thing to remember is that each application is associated with a single domain of short server data. When you ingest data using Integrator, you create the data domain, use the short servers page in the control panel to make it available in the Studio, then select as the source of data for your application. Other users can also create applications using this same data area.

    When you create an application from a worksheet, Studio creates a new field of data and assigns it to the application. This type of data field cannot be used to create other applications.

    The basic assumption is that a field of data created using Integrator/ETL (sometimes referred to as 'curated data') is managed/controlled/made available by a COMPUTER group, which would be non-random users, adding data from their Excel spreadsheets.

    Areas of data created using a spreadsheet (sometimes referred to as the "self-service") belong to this user. Anyone can change the application can add more data from other worksheets.
